Visa in USA

You cant work for an airline with J1 and M1 visa.
And the H1 you need an airline or employer to sponsor you, and as far as I know there is no shortage for pilots in the USA.

I have had other connection to this 1.5 year ago I wanted to move to the USA, but that was not an easy matter. However that was not as pilot, as I am now considering the USA school, but from what I have heard getting resident in the USA for a pilot is only possible if you get married there.

I am very interested to know if there are other ways, I doubt you can get H1 visa as pilot, and J1 is only good to work as an instructor.
